denture

den·ture  (dnchr)
n.
1. A partial or complete set of artificial teeth for either the upper or lower jaw. Also called dental plate.
2. A complete set of removable artificial teeth for both jaws. Often used in the plural.

[French, from Old French, from dent, tooth; see dentist.]

denture [ˈdɛntʃə]
n (usually plural)
1. (Medicine / Dentistry) Also called dental plate false teeth a partial or full set of artificial teeth
2. (Medicine / Dentistry) Rare a set of natural teeth
[from French, from dent tooth + -ure]
ThesaurusLegend:  Synonyms Related Words Antonyms
Noun1.denturedenture - a dental appliance that artificially replaces missing teeth
bridgework, bridge - a denture anchored to teeth on either side of missing teeth
dental appliance - a device to repair teeth or replace missing teeth
false teeth - a removable denture
partial denture - a denture replacing one or more teeth in a dental arch
